Jonah Hill's Former NYC Loft Re-enters the Market at $12.4 Million
Actor Jonah Hill's former Manhattan loft, located in The Schumacher, is back on the market for $12.4 million. This 3,280-square-foot residence, which Hill sold in 2022 for $10.56 million, features industrial-chic design with barrel-vaulted brick ceilings, oversized arched windows, and white oak floors. The property boasts four bedrooms, four and a half bathrooms, a spacious great room, a high-end kitchen, and access to luxury building amenities.

Maialen Beloki Appointed Director of San Sebastián Film Festival
Maialen Beloki, currently serving as a deputy director, is set to take over as the new director of the San Sebastián Film Festival in January 2027, succeeding José Luis Rebordinos. Her appointment, unanimously approved by the executive board, signals a continuation of the festival's recent successes and its evolution into a year-round cinematic ecosystem.
